RING SIZE GUIDE

The most accurate way to measure your perfect ring size is getting it professionally sized by a jeweller.

If this is not possible, you can use either of the methods below.

Your ring should be a nice, snug fit, not too loose that it falls off and not too tight that it may get stuck. It should slide over your knuckle for the perfect fit!

-

Method 1: Measure the size of a ring you currently have which fits you perfectly!

 


Please note: Your ring size may change depending on several factors, such as the time of day, and change in weather and climate. For the most accurate result, we recommend measuring your size in a normal climate where you will most likely be wearing the ring.


If you do not have an ideal ring at home, another effective way is to use a piece of string, ribbon or paper to measure the circumference of your finger. Unfortunately, this is not the most accurate method and we recommend you go down a size from what it states in the conversion chart.

-

Method 2: Measure the circumference of your finger using string, ribbon or a piece of paper.
